If the tensioner is sticking and not keeping pressure, then there could be a broken spring or a piece rubbing. The tensioner will likely need to be replaced. If it will not move enough to remove the belt then the belt will need to be cut off.
You don't. Serpentine belts are adjusted by a spring loaded device called a belt tensioner. If you belt is loose, then the tensioner is broken.
